Asbury Communities

In 1926, a group of compassionate visionaries opened a Methodist home for the aged in Maryland. Nearly 100 years later, that single act of service has grown into Asbury Communities—one of the 20 largest not-for-profit senior living organizations in the nation, as ranked by the LeadingAge Ziegler 200. At Asbury, we believe aging is not about limitation—it’s about possibility. That’s why we don’t just ask “Why?” We ask, “What if?” and “Why not?” With 11 senior living communities across four states and more than 2,800 associates, we serve over 4,300 older adults with a forward-thinking blend of innovation, care, and connection. From leading-edge brain health and wellness initiatives to award-winning community culture and inclusive practices, we are redefining what it means to grow older.
